Levi’s Takes a Trip Across America


This week’s viral video is an interesting case. According to ABC News coverage, the creators came up with an idea that they believed had legs – a walk across America, shot with thousands of still frames. But it would be a costly trip, and they lacked the funding. So they sought a sponsor, and Levi’s stepped up.

It’s well-suited to Levi’s marketing, generally focused on national pride and Americana. And the investment seems to be paying off. In a week, the video’s been discovered, picked up over a million views, and received coverage from several major news outlets. The 14 day trip was cataloged on Google Maps, and a second “making of” video covers the (surprisingly simple) technology behind the effort.
